
Stainless Steel-Indexing plungers GN 8170 are intended for use in hygienic areas, and with their additional sealing nuts, they meet hygiene requirements on the knob and pin sides (complete hygiene). Wipers between knob and guide and between guide and pin as well as sealing rings on the guide and sealing nut keep the locking mechanism leak-tight. At the same time, the high surface quality (Ra < 0,8 µm) and dead-space-free mounting prevent dirt from adhering and facilitate cleaning. Indexing plungers with a rest position (Type C) are used for such applications where the plunger has to stay in its retracted position. In that case, the knob is retracted and afterwards turned by 90°. A notch keeps the plunger in this position. Through-holes in the housing must be at a right angle, free of burrs and without a chamfer. This ensures that the sealing rings will function properly. The Stainless Steel-Indexing plungers GN 8170 are certified according to DGUV Test.
